Job Description

At Pavago, one of our clients is hiring a Sales Development Representative (SDR) to drive pipeline growth through outbound prospecting, lead generation, and appointment setting.

This is more than a cold calling role. You’ll identify target accounts, engage decision-makers through multi-channel outreach, qualify opportunities, and schedule meetings for the sales team. As the first point of contact with prospective customers, you’ll play a critical role in generating pipeline and supporting revenue growth.

If you’re confident in outbound sales, resilient in the face of rejection, and motivated by performance targets, this role is a strong fit.
